DJI Mavic 2 Enterprise Part2 Intelligent Flight Battery

The Mavic 2 Intelligent Flight Battery is a 15.4 V, 3850 mAh battery with smart charging/discharging functionality. Only use a DJI approved AC power adapter to charge the battery

Description

With high-energy cells and an advanced battery management system, the intelligent flight battery provides the functions of charging & discharging management and and self-heating.

Specifications

  • Capacity: 3,850 mAh
  • Rated Voltage: 15.4 V

Compatibility

  • Mavic 2 Enterprise
  • Mavic 2 Enterprise Advanced

Features

  1. Battery Level Display: The LED indicators display the current battery level.
  2. Auto-Discharging Function: To prevent swelling, the battery automatically discharges to less than 60% of the maximum battery level when it is idle for more than 10 days. It takes approximately three to four days to discharge the battery to 65%. It is normal to feel moderate heat being emitted from the battery during the discharging process.
  3. Balanced Charging: During charging, the voltages of the battery cells are automatically balanced.
  4. Overcharge Protection: The battery stops charging automatically once fully charged.
  5. Temperature Detection: The battery only charges when the temperature is between 41° and 104° F (5° and 40° C).
  6. Overcurrent Protection: The battery stops charging if an excess current is detected.
  7. Over-discharge Protection: Discharging stops automatically to prevent excess discharge.
  8. Short Circuit Protection: The power supply is automatically cut if a short circuit is detected.
  9. Battery Cell Damage Protection: DJI Pilot displays a warning message when a damaged battery cell
    is detected.
  10. Hibernation Mode: The battery switches off after 20 minutes of inactivity to save power. If the battery level is less than 10%, the battery enters Hibernation mode to prevent over-discharge. In Hibernation mode, the battery level indicators do not illuminate. Charge the battery to wake it from hibernation.
  11. Communication: Information about the battery’s voltage, capacity, and current is transmitted to the aircraft.
  12. Heating: Batteries of the Mavic 2 Enterprise are self-heating, which makes them capable of working under harsh and cold weather conditions for as low 14° F (-10°C)
